## Changelog — Packtide 3.2.0

Key rotation release. The telemetry compression pipeline (zstd dictionary mode) is unchanged; review focus should be the signing path only. Old key revoked, trust store updated, CI images rebuilt. Payload framing and dictionary IDs are untouched — diff is confined to the signer module. Reject any artifact signed with the prior key after this merge. New signing key follows:

rollout seal: bky4_V7oo

## Tuning

The receipt mailer (Almsgate) batches donation receipts and sends through the Thornquay relay. On-call: if the queue backs up, resist the urge to crank batch size — the relay rate-limits per connection, and bigger batches just mean bigger retries. Scale worker count first, then shorten the flush interval. Dedupe window must stay longer than the retry horizon or donors get duplicate receipts, which generates tickets. All knobs live in one place and are read at worker start. Current production values follow.

tuning table, kajop-yafof:
QUOTAS = {
    "wenath": 10,
    "ulaael": 5,
}

Heads up: if the Lintrock baseline file in the Quarrow repo drifts from main, CI fails with a "stale baseline" error even when the code is fine. Quick fix is to regenerate the baseline on a clean checkout and re-push. If a customer build is blocked, confirm the failing run matches the token below before escalating.

build token for yadug-yagag: htk21_c863c33eb8b82c0c9c152

Handover: AgriLink Gateway

Taking over from Piet as of Monday. The farm-equipment telemetry gateway is stable; ingest backlog cleared last week. Open items: sensor batch compression still off in prod, and the canary fleet needs re-enrolling after the cert rotation. Release 2.9 is staged and ready to ship. Current production configuration for the gateway service is as follows.

config for kahag-tafop:
WENWYN_PIN=7412
WENWYN_TENANT=fenion
WENWYN_METRICS_HOST=metrics.wenwyn.zemvarnet.local
WENWYN_SEAL=seal_cafee3b9
WENWYN_STANDBY_TEAM=praox